Laurent Riffard wrote:
> Hello,
> 
> I've got this while running beagle. /home is mounted with the following
> options:

Thanks for the report. I have a patch queue I'm hoping to send to -mm
next week that cleans up the xattr code a lot and makes the locking
quite a bit saner. It's been in openSUSE for a few generations, so
hopefully there won't be a long incubation before it hits mainline.
